What is Omnitech Engineering Enterprise Value?

Omnitech Engineering NSE:OMNI -0.90% 17 Enterprise Value is ₹71,325 Mil as of Jul. 20, 2026. GuruFocus rates NSE:OMNI with a GF Score™ of 17/100. The stock has 7 warning signs investors should review.

Think of Enterprise Value as the theoretical takeover price. It is more comprehensive than market capitalization (Market Cap), which only includes common equity. Enterprise Value is calculated as the market cap plus debt and minority interest and preferred shares, minus total cash, cash equivalents, and marketable securities.

Omnitech Engineering  (NSE:OMNI) Enterprise Value Explanation

When an investor buy a company, the investor needs to pay not only the common shares, he/she also needs to pay the shareholders of Preferred Stocks. He also assumes the debt of the company, and receives the cash on the company's balance sheet.

If a company has more cash than debt, the investor actually pays less than the Market Cap because he immediately owns the cash once the transaction goes through.

The market value of Preferred Stock needs to be added to the market value of common stocks in the calculation of Enterprise Value.

For the companies with the same Market Cap, the smaller the Enterprise Value is, the cheaper the company is.

Enterprise Value can be negative when the company's net cash is more than its Market Cap. In this case the investor is basically getting the company for free and get paid for that.

Omnitech Engineering Business Description

Other Exchanges 544720:India
Address Kranti Gate Main Road, Kalawadd Road, Plot No. 2500, GIDC Lodhika Ind Estate, Metoda, Rajkot, GJ, IND, 360021
Omnitech Engineering Ltd is a manufacturer of turned and machined parts, focusing on precision engineering for various industries. The group provides services such as Machining Capacity, Raw Materials, Quality Control and Assurance, Product Development, and Component Gallery Old. The Group's business model, manufacturing of high precision and OEM components, has been considered as a single business segment. Its Geographic segments are India, the United States of America, the United Arab Emirates, and Others. The majority of its revenue comes from the United States of America. It caters to diverse end-use industries and customers in the Energy, Motion control and automation, Metal forming and Other diverse industries, Industrial equipment systems, and others.
